Synopsis: Born in Alvalade, Santiago do Cacém, Fabiana was born on July 11, 2007 and showed from an early age that music would always be part of her life. Her talent and passion for music led her to learn to play the accordion at the age of seven, at the same time as exploring another of her passions: ballroom dancing. Fabiana is currently studying piano and singing, continuing to hone her craft and prepare herself for the challenges of the music world.
In 2022, she took part in the program "The Voice Kids Portugal" (rtp), where, despite not making it past the blind auditions, she never lost her determination. the following year brought her new triumphs: she was the big winner of the program "Estrelas ao Sábado", also on rtp and, more recently, she was distinguished as a Young Revelation in the Fado category at the "Páju Awards" 2024.
Now, with "Amor sem sorte", Fabiana takes the first official step in her recording career. the song reflects the artistic maturity of this young singer and promises to win over the public with her sweet and engaging voice, leaving her mark on a theme that, between the influences of Fado and a current pop side, brings to Portuguese music a new irresistible proposal. "Amor sem sorte" marks the beginning of a journey that will certainly be brilliant and full of successes.

Throughout the month of August, the “Noites no Largo” initiative presents the play “A Bilha Quebrada,” performed by Baal17—the Baixo Alentejo Educational Theater Company—which will tour various locations in the municipality between August 13 and 30 at 9:30 p.m., in Alvalade, Costa de Santo André, Cercal do Alentejo, Vale de Água, Cruz de João Mendes, Abela, Santiago do Cacém, Ermidas-Sado, Santa Cruz, Vila Nova de Santo André, São Domingos, and São Bartolomeu da Serra. The Santiago do Cacém City Council, with the support of the parish councils, aims through this touring initiative to provide the public with free street theater performances, as part of a clear commitment to cultural decentralization. Musical procession through the streets of each town – 9:00 p.m. | Start of the show – 9:30 p.m. In a village court, Dona Marta demands justice: someone broke into her daughter Eva’s room during the night and smashed her favorite jug. Adão, the authoritarian and corrupt judge, prepares to settle the case for his own benefit, but as luck would have it, on that very day he receives a visit from an inspector from the city. Eva refuses to tell the truth, and suspicion falls on her fiancé. For Dona Brígida, who never misses a thing, the Devil is involved in the matter. After all, who broke Dona Marta’s jug? Text: h.v.
